Real use case
An expert wants to create a course but isn't sure if there's enough demand. Instead of spending 3 months producing content, they validate with a landing page and waitlist first, then run a beta cohort to refine the content.

Design a pre-launch validation process for [COURSE NAME] on [TOPIC], targeting [AUDIENCE] at a planned price of $[AMOUNT]. **Phase 1 — Landing Page and Waitlist (Weeks 1-3):** Landing page elements: - Compelling headline: the transformation the course delivers - Problem statement: the pain point the course solves - Course overview: what students will learn (module titles) - Instructor credibility: why you're qualified to teach this - Social proof: testimonials, credentials, past results - Waitlist CTA:
